LANSING COMMUNITY COLLEGE
CURRICULAR GUIDE
Stage Technology
Certificate of Achievement
Curriculum Code: 0849 (Effective Fall 2001 - Summer 2006)
This program consists of practical, hands-on courses that provide students with
the necessary technical knowledge and skills needed for an entry-level position
in the stage technology industry. Upon completion of this program, students may
opt to enter the workforce, apply for the Michigan Stage Technician
Apprenticeship Program, continue course work toward the Associate in Applied Arts
Degree in Stage Technology, or use their skills in community service at schools,
theatres, and churches.

REQUIREMENTS TOTAL: 27 CREDITS
CODE TITLE CREDIT HOURS
ELTE 100 Electrical Safety Practices 1
ELTE 110 Practical Electricity 3
MFGM 125 Rigging 2
MTEC 120 Audio Production I 4
STEC 100 Intro to Stage Tech Industry 2
STEC 120 Stage Lighting and Electricity 3
STEC 130 Audio/Visual Technology 3
STEC 140 Theatrical Make-Up/Wardrobe 3
THEA 111 Basic Stagecraft 2
WELD 100 Combination Welding 4
LIMITED CHOICE REQUIREMENTS TOTAL: 10 CREDITS
Complete the indicated number of credits from each CHOICE listed below.
CHOICE 1: Stage Technology (See Note 1) 10 Credits
MINIMUM TOTAL 37
NOTE:
1. Students must take a minimum of 10 credits from one of the following
areas: stage technology, electrical, media technology, welding, or
theatre. Students must consult with the Stage Technology Program advisor
regarding course selection.
